Foundation Damage Repair in Sarasota, FL
Foundation damage rep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a property's foundation. These projects typically involve identifying and fixing problems such as cracking, settling, or shifting that can compromise the safety and structure of a home or commercial building. Common causes include soil movement, moisture issues, or poor construction practices. Property owners often seek these services when noticing signs like u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, or visible cracks in walls and the foundation itself, aiming to prevent further damage and maintain the property's value.

Common Foundation Damage Repair Jobs
Foundation Crack Repair - sealing and stabilizing cracks to prevent further damage.
Pier and Beam Foundation Repair - reinforcing or replacing supports to ensure stability.
Basement Wall Stabilization - fixing bowing or leaning walls to maintain structural integrity.
Mudjacking and Underpinning - lifting and leveling uneven concrete slabs and foundations.
Drainage and Waterproofing - improving water management around the foundation to prevent moisture issues.
Foundation Leak Repair - sealing leaks to protect against water intrusion and related damage.
Foundation Damage Repair Questions
What are common signs of foundation damage? Visible cracks in walls, uneven floors, and sticking doors or windows may indicate foundation issues that need assessment.
Can foundation damage affect my property’s safety? Yes, significant foundation problems can compromise structural integrity and should be addressed promptly.
What types of foundation repair projects are typically needed? Repairs may include pier and beam stabilization, slab leveling, or crack sealing depending on the damage.
How can I prevent foundation damage in Sarasota? Proper drainage, maintaining soil moisture levels, and addressing minor cracks early can help prevent further issues.
